    Diverticulitis: The Facts

    Diverticulitis affects the large intestine and causes abdominal pain, which is why Omega mistook his situation for a hernia at first. It can be caused by diverticula, which are small, bulging pouches that can form in the lining of your digestive system. 

    Brock Lesnar and Shane McMahon have both suffered from diverticulitis in the past. Lesnar\’s situation would result in surgery and UFC fights being postponed. He would go under the knife in November 2009 and would return to action in July 2010.

    Hulk Hogan in the Royal Rumble

    Hogan is one of three men to have won back-to-back Royal Rumble matches, putting him in an elite class with \’Stone Cold\’ Steve Austin and Shawn Michaels. The Hulkster was the first person in history to win multiple Rumble matches, having emerged victorious in 1990 and 1991. Hogan has competed in four Royal Rumble matches in his career. Combined, he has scored 27 eliminations and has lasted a total of 56:49

    Pro-Wrestling Themes in UFC

    Copeland\’s theme isn\’t the first wrestling tune to make its way to the world of UFC. Colby Covington has often used \’Medal\’, the theme synonymous with Kurt Angle in WWE, though the song was also used by Sgt. Slaughter and The Patriot. 

    At UFC 276, Israel Adesanya went one further, using an entrance based on The Undertaker. In addition to using the Phenom\’s theme song, Adesanya wore an Undertaker-themed hat and solemnly walked to the cage with an urn. At that same event, Jessica Rose-Clark would walk to the cage for her fight to the theme of one of The Undertaker\’s greatest rivals: Shawn Michaels.

  • Roman Reigns Surpasses Bruno Sammartino In Historic World Championship Reign

    Undisputed WWE Universal Champion Roman Reigns has continued to etch his name in history by surpassing the legendary Bruno Sammartino\’s second WWWF title reign. 

    Reigns has dominated WWE since capturing the Universal Championship at Payback 2020, in a match that saw him defeat Braun Strowman and the late Bray Wyatt. This week, Reigns\’ tenure as champion reached 1,238 days with the Universal title. In doing so, the Head of the Table surpassed Bruno\’s second reign with the WWWF title. The WWE Hall of Famer\’s second reign saw him hold the gold from December 10, 1973, to April 30, 1977. 

    The Longest Reigning Champion Ever? 

    By surpassing Bruno\’s second World title reign, Reigns now boasts the fourth-longest WWE World Championship reign in the history of the company. Currently, the only reigns ahead of Reigns belong to Hulk Hogan, Bob Backlund and Bruno Sammartino’s first WWWF title reign. 

    For Roman to overtake Hogan\’s first World title reign, he\’ll need to hold the gold until September 12, 2024. To overtake Backlund\’s first reign, he will need to remain champion until Sunday, July 5, 2026. Finally, to best Sammartino\’s first reign and become the longest-reigning champion in WWE history, Roman Reigns will need to keep the gold until Wednesday, May 3, 2028.

  • R-Truth Nearly Had Leg Amputated Due to Infection After Tearing Quad in 2022

    R-Truth\’s work with The Judgment Day has been a runaway success, but this only happened after the veteran nearly lost his leg to infection. 

    In November 2022, Truth suffered a torn quad during a WWE NXT match with Grayson Waller. The injury occurred after Truth attempted to dive over the top rope and was later confirmed to be a torn quadriceps. He would undergo surgery later that month and after a lengthy absence, returned to programming during the Survivor Series: WarGames 2023 broadcast

    R-Truth Nearly Loses His Leg

    Since recovering, Truth\’s work with The Judgment Day has been a hit with fans and is one of the most popular angles the company currently has going. During a recent appearance on The Ringer Wrestling Show, however, Truth explained how his injury nearly cost him his leg. 

    \”I had a hole in my knee. I had five different bacteria that caused the infection along with MRSA… It started off as a routine quad tear. I tore my bottom quad. They went in and I guess it could have happened during surgery. I went to get the stitches out and we found out that the bacteria, the infection, was eating from the inside out.\”

    Despite initial beliefs that the infection would be dealt with quickly, the disease continued to affect Truth\’s recovery. In the interview, Truth recalled months of intensive treatments and what the only other option was. 

    \”I had to have a wound VAC on. It was a VAC on my knee that kept sucking the old blood up and putting the new blood… It was a good four months or five months of just trying to kill the infection, slow it down, stop it, and I’m going mentally crazy because there was a chance, he said, the other option was amputation.\”

    Thankfully, the infection would clear and Truth would retain the use of his leg. The veteran is a 53-time WWE 24/7 Champion and a two-time WWE U.S. Champion.

    Will Seth Rollins Miss WWE WrestleMania 40? 

    Seth Rollins will address fans about his situation on next week\’s episode of Raw, but we already have a notion as to how much time he may miss. If Rollins does miss any time, it will vary based on the severity of the MCL tear. As the Cleveland Clinic notes: 

    The time it takes to fully recover from an MCL tear depends on how severe the tear is. A grade 1 (mild) MCL tear usually heals within one to three weeks. A grade 2 (moderate) MCL tear generally takes four to six weeks to heal with treatment.

    \”A grade 3 (severe) MCL tear can take six weeks or more to heal with treatment. If you undergo surgery to fix your MCL tear, it could take longer.

    A grade 1 or grade 2 tear should give Rollins time to heal up before WrestleMania. A grade 3 tear could see WWE pulled from the show, forcing WWE to dramatically change plans. Surgery would likely guarantee that Rollins is pulled from the two-night spectacle in April.

    Bayley Vs. Rhea Ripley

    Bayley and Rhea Ripley have shared the ring as opponents a total of four times. To date, their only singles match took place on the March 20, 2023, edition of Raw, and saw Ripley get the win. Their first encounter would be a triple-threat on the December 5, 2022, Raw alongside Asuka that Bayley would win. They have also competed in the 2021 and 2023 Women\’s Royal Rumble matches, the latter of which Ripley would win.

    The History of the RKO

    Orton is hardly the first wrestler to adopt the \’Cutter\’ as his finisher. Variations include the Ace Crusher, which was used by John \’Johnny Ace\’ Lauriniatis. \’Diamond\’ Dallas Page would make opponents feel the bang with the \’Diamond Cutter\’ while \’Stone Cold\’ Steve Austin would leave opponents decimated with the \’Stone Cold\’ Stunner.
